The PubMed is the most common and inclusive database of the biomedical literature available at any platform. You can reach peer-reviewed articles, case studies or systemic reviews in this online repository (National Library of Medicine, 2022). A nurse uses PubMed to come up with a study that is related to the particular diagnosis/healthcare challenge that she has, such as the careful management of pneumonia, the various effective treatments, and their outcomes.
The Cochrane Library is aimed at systematic reviews and evidence synthesis; the documents in this collection have a particular significance for informing decisions in the clinical setting (Higgins & Green, 2019). Nurses have a good possibility to find out current systematic reviews and meta-analysis on relevant treatments for the diagnosis/health problem thus obtaining to research into efficient treatment techniques.
The core task of NICE is devising and disseminating evidence-based guidelines and recommendations, which pertain to a great variety of healthcare issues and clinical interventions. (National Institute for Health and Care Excellence, 2020) Nursing staff may look up directly at the NICE guidelines pertaining specifically to the diagnosis/healthcare issue which will present practical recommendations for patient care, applicable under a given set of circumstances.
Through ATS, we have a range of respiratory journals which include pneumonia etiology and treatment (American Thoracic Society, 2022). Already experienced nurses can look into the ATS journals, which will provide them some recent articles and clinical guidelines that are specifically tailored to practice pneumonia and evidence-based decisions.
UpToDate, clinical decision support tool, aimed to provide evidence-based information on different conditions and treatments (UpToDate, 2022). UpToDate may not be as comprehensive as PubMed or Cochrane Library, providing brief brief summary and guideline for the diagnosis/health care issue but, still helps in providing optimization of knowledge for nurses in clinical practice.
